Anyway as per my posts last week, dressing for summer can be challenging. There’s a very fine line between class and trash and it’s important to ensure you don’t cross it. Showing too much skin is another risk. I’m much more comfortable showing my legs than I am my chest area therefore I always ensure it’s either or, never both. This outfit gives the perfect balance, denim shorts dressed up with my show stopping heels, a classic stripe bodysuit with a little bit of back on show. This outfit is appropriate for many summer occasions whether it’s drinks after work, BBQ’s, picnics in the park although you’d maybe want to substitute the heels for flats. Can’t be ruining your best shoes walking on grass…
